What is the difference between Shipping Helper vs Warehouse Associate?

AspectShipping HelperWarehouse Associate
CredentialsNone typically required, may need OSHA or safety trainingHigh school diploma often preferred, safety certifications beneficial
Work EnvironmentLoading docks, shipping areas, outdoor or warehouse settingsWarehouse floors, storage areas, indoor environments
Employer & IndustryLogistics, shipping, distribution companiesWarehousing, retail, manufacturing industries
Common TasksAssisting with loading/unloading, moving packages, basic inventoryPicking, packing, organizing inventory, stocking shelves

While both roles support warehouse operations, a Shipping Helper primarily assists with loading, unloading, and moving shipments, often in shipping and logistics settings. A Warehouse Associate has broader responsibilities, including inventory management and order fulfillment. Both roles require physical stamina and safety awareness, but Warehouse Associates typically need more comprehensive training and may have more varied duties.

What are some common challenges faced by Shipping Helpers, and how can they be addressed?

Shipping Helpers often encounter challenges such as handling heavy packages, managing a fast-paced workload, and ensuring accurate order fulfillment. To address these, it's important to use proper lifting techniques, stay organized by following checklists, and communicate effectively with team members and supervisors. Many companies also offer safety training and encourage teamwork, which helps Shipping Helpers work efficiently and safely while minimizing errors.

What is the role of a shipping helper?

A shipping helper assists with loading, unloading, and organizing goods in warehouses or shipping facilities. They may operate equipment like forklifts, ensure packages are correctly labeled, and help maintain a safe and efficient shipping environment. Attention to detail and physical stamina are important for this role.

What Does a Shipping Helper Do?

A shipping helper is an assistant to a shipping clerk, logistics clerk, or warehouse associate. As a shipping helper, you provide administrative and clerical assistance to these workers. Your job duties include ensuring shipments have the proper storage in the warehouse or shipping depot, checking that all merchandise has been prepared to fill an order, and keeping track of inventory and goods at the facility. Your other responsibilities are to file orders and billing documents, handle customer service issues, and prepare packages to ship.

What are Shipping Helpers?

Shipping Helpers are workers who assist with the packaging, labeling, and movement of goods in warehouses or shipping departments. They play a crucial role in preparing shipments for delivery by ensuring products are properly packed, loaded onto trucks, and documented. Shipping Helpers may also help with inventory counts, checking for damaged items, and keeping the shipping area organized. Their work helps ensure that customers receive their orders accurately and on time.

Job description

Begin your Composites One career today!
Position Overview:
As a General Warehouse Team Member, you will be responsible for the accurate receipt, storage, shipment and production process of materials according to all established Company and regulatory policies and procedures.
Key Responsibilities:
  • Ensure accurate and timely receipt and shipping of all materials following FIFO and potential freight claim or back order procedures while supporting all freight and safety policies
  • Receive, unload and process inbound material and shipments; stock material, process customer returns and notify management of damaged shipments
  • Perform a variety of warehouse duties such as pull/assemble customer orders, check outbound orders for accuracy/completeness, inventory stock checks, restock and label vendor product; move, store and replenish material, and conduct daily cycle counts
  • Understand and comply with applicable DOT, EPA, OSHA and specific HS&E requirements
  • Maintain a safe, clean working environment
  • Accurately maintain shipping and receiving related information
  • Communicate potential stockouts, damaged material/packaging or labeling to appropriate staff in a timely manner
  • Partner with Drivers to ensure efficient loading and delivery of shipments

Expected Skills and Qualifications:
  • Knowledge and understanding of FIFO, OSHA requirements, safety awareness and hazardous material shipping
  • High School Diploma, GED or equivalent
  • Ability to learn internal database and software systems; proficient with near-miss and MSDS, UPS, FedEx and dedicated Logistics system
  • Effectively communicate cross-functionally

Additional Preferred Skills and Qualifications:
  • 2+ years' experience in a warehouse environment, including experience with order picking, shipping, receiving, inventory counts, pick/pack
  • Associate's degree
  • Forklift certification

Physical Requirements for a General Warehouse Team Member:
  • Moderate to heavy physical activity; ability to independently lift up to 75 pounds
  • Ability to walk and/or stand for entire length of shift; regularly required to stoop, kneel, crouch, bend, or crawl; may be required to sometimes sit, climb, or balance
  • Ability to reach, grasp, push and pull with hands and arms
  • Close vision, distance vision, peripheral vision, depth perception and ability to adjust focus; hand-eye coordination

Pre-Employment Requirement:
Employment offers are contingent upon successful completion of a physical, drug screen, and background check.
